【nginx基本配置】教程文章相关的互联网学习教程文章

由nginx和spring boot中tomcat配置不当引起的问题【代码】

最近接浅橙贷超Api推过来的流量,由于有几个请求头的body体积比较大,最大有30M,到我们这边nginx的error日志就报错了:2018/11/1922:33:52 [error] 9791#0: *639124 readv() failed (104: Connection reset by peer) while reading upstream, client: 116.62.210.85, server: axdapi.adpanshi.com, request: "POST /qianchengApi/doCall HTTP/1.1", upstream: "http://127.0.0.1:10030/qianchengApi/doCall", host: "axdapi.adpan...

centos7下keepalived+nginx配置【代码】【图】

一、系统架构: 角色 内网ip 外网ip keepalived+nginx 192.168.8.81 192.168.8.201 keepalived+nginx 192.168.8.82 192.168.8.201 web1 192.168.8.83 - web2 192.168.8.84 -二、nginx配置(两台nginx配置一模一样):安装: yum -y install nginx配置:v...

Nginx(二)------nginx.conf 配置文件【代码】【图】

上一篇博客我们将 nginx 安装在 /usr/local/nginx 目录下,其默认的配置文件都放在这个目录的 conf 目录下,而主配置文件 nginx.conf 也在其中,后续对 nginx 的使用基本上都是对此配置文件进行相应的修改,所以本篇博客我们先大致介绍一下该配置文件的结构。1、nginx.conf 的主体结构  打开此文件,内容如下: 1#user nobody;2 worker_processes 1;3 4 #error_log logs/error.log;5 #error_log logs/error.log notice;6 ...

Nginx虚拟主机配置教程

说明:配置之前先把域名解析到服务器IP地址上站点1:bbs.osyunwei.com 程序所在目录/data/osyunwei/bbs站点2:sns.osyunwei.com 程序所在目录/data/osyunwei/snschown www.www /data/osyunwei/ -R #设置目录所有者,www为nginx运行账户chmod 700 /data/osyunwei/ -R #设置目录权限nginx配置文件路径:/usr/local/nginx/conf/nginx.conf修改之前先备份原来的配置文件cp /usr/local/nginx/conf/nginx.conf /usr/local/nginx/...

nginx安装配置【代码】

系统环境CentOS Linux release 7.5.1804 (Core) mini版安装系统nginx-1.14.0.tar.gz安装系统依赖包yum install zlib-devel yum install pcre-devel yum install gcc yum install openssl-devel安装nginx解压源码包tar xzvf nginx-1.14.0.tar.gz cd nginx-1.14.0编译安装更多配置参数信息./configure --prefix=/usr/local/nginx --with-http_ssl_module --with-pcre --with-http_gunzip_module --with-http_gzip_static_module --w...

多域名Nginx配置【代码】

例如有两个域名,指向同一个服务器IPwww.domain1.comwww.domain2.com我建立两个目录, 存放网站文件/var/www/domain1.com/public/var/www/domain2.com/public nginx配置文件为:server {listen 80 default_server;listen [::]:80 default_server ipv6only=on;server_name ~^(www\.)?(.+)$;set $domain $2;root /var/www/$domain/public;index index.php index.html index.htm;if ($host = domain1.com){rewrite ^ http://www.domai...

Nginx之反向代理配置(一)【代码】【图】

前文我们聊了下Nginx作为web服务器配置https、日志模块的常用配置、rewrite模块重写用户请求的url,回顾请参考https://www.cnblogs.com/qiuhom-1874/p/12398242.html;今天来聊一聊Nginx是怎么反向代理,怎么防盗链;前文的最后我们提到了防盗链,到底什么是防盗链呢?在我们平时上网相信很多人都遇到过这样的情况,我们打开一个网页,在里面可以看到很多裂图,看不到图片,或者看到此图片仅某某网站网友交流使用之类的,这就是防盗...

nginx 的windows 基本配置

自己的小笔记:#user nobody;worker_processes 1;#error_log logs/error.log;#error_log logs/error.log notice;#error_log logs/error.log info;#pid logs/nginx.pid;events { worker_connections 1024;}http { include mime.types; default_type application/octet-stream; #log_format main ‘$remote_addr - $remote_user [$time_local] "$request" ‘ # ‘$status $...

怎样配置nginx同一时候执行不同版本号的php-fpm

在/usr/local/php/etc/php-fpm.conf里找到listen = 127.0.0.1:9000 将port9000改动为9001 在对应的nginx配置里也做相同的port改动原文:http://www.cnblogs.com/mengfanrong/p/3990138.html

Nginx web服务器 安装 配置PHP SSL 反向代理 负载均衡 web缓存 URL 重写 写分离【代码】【图】

【Nginx web服务器】安装为nginx提供SysV init脚本优先级让Nginx支持站点用户认证访问Nginx SSL 配置打开防火墙443 端口基于主机名的 虚拟主机源码安装 PHPNginx反向代理Nginx负载均衡Nginx web缓存Nginx URL 重写Nginx读写分离【Nginx web服务器】 支持5万高并发,实际3万负载均衡 LVS反向代理200第一次连接 302 缓存里面来的650) this.width=650;" src="/upload/getfiles/default/2022/11/10/20221110111654709.jpg" title="无标...

Nginx演练(2)配置日志访问【代码】

在互联网企业中,日志分析是特别重要的一个模块。通过对日志的分析,可以获得网站的一些指标信息,和网站访问情况。另外,日志对于统计排错来说非常有利的。nginx日志相关的配置如access_log、log_format、open_log_file_cache、log_not_found、log_subrequest、rewrite_log、error_log。日志相关的配置参数1.access_log指令1.1语法Syntax:access_log path [format [buffer=size] [gzip[=level]] [flush=time] [if=condition]]; ac...

windows下配置nginx【代码】【图】

一、Nginx简介Nginx (engine x) 是一个高性能的HTTP和反向代理服务器,也是一个IMAP/POP3/SMTP服务器。Nginx是由伊戈尔·赛索耶夫为俄罗斯访问量第二的Rambler.ru 站点(俄文:Рамблер)开发的.它也是一种轻量级的Web服务器,可以作为独立的服务器部署网站(类似Tomcat)。它高性能和低消耗内存的结构受到很多大公司青睐,如淘宝网站架设。先下载直接去官网nginx.org分别有Linux和Windows两个版本点击后就会下载,下载完成后...

Nginx 开启多核cpu配置

nginx默认是没有开启利用多核cpu的配置的。需要通过增加worker_cpu_affinity配置参数来充分利用多核cpu;需要在nginx配置里添加 worker_processes 和 orker_cpu_affinity 两个配置;1、假设服务器是 4核 CPU 开启 4个进程:worker_processes 4;worker_cpu_affinity 0001 0010 0100 1000;2、假设服务器是 8核 CPU 开启 8个进程:worker_processes 8;worker_cpu_affinity 10000000 00000010 00000100 00001000 00010000 00100000 010...

nginx基本用法和HTTPS配置【代码】

nginx作用讲解:1.反向代理:需要多个程序共享80端口的时候就需要用到反向代理,nginx是反向代理的一种实现方式。2.静态资源管理:一般使用nginx做反向代理的同时,应该把静态资源交由nginx管理。3.负载均衡:略。nginx原理:nginx实质是通过配置文件创建监听80端口的服务器,然后通过该服务器重定向请求到指定端口。nginx实现HTTPS访问:原理同上文,使用配置文件创建HTTPS服务器,然后通过该服务器重定向请求到指定端口。为什么要...

Nginx下ThinkPHP5的配置方法详解【图】

url里public目录的隐藏出于安全的考虑,TP5的入口文件改成放在public下了,因为这样的话能防止被恶意用户访问到“/thinkphp/”、“/vendor/”等等这些目录下的文件。所以当你以之前的习惯将网站documentroot配置为项目根目录的时候就会需要在url后面加上/public/来访问。当然可能也会有童鞋把入口文件放回到根目录下,然后还是以之前3.x版那样的形式访问了。但是很显然,这么做并不是那么的科学。假设项目目录为“/web/wwwroot/aug...